Het beheren van het Windows-startmenu en de taakbalkindeling kan een hele klus zijn, vooral als je meerdere computers beheert of probeert omgevingen te standaardiseren. Soms werkt het aanpassen ervan op één computer prima, maar het implementeren van die instellingen op andere computers voelt als een gevecht met Windows zelf – met name door de verschillen tussen Windows 10 en Windows 11. Dit artikel beschrijft een aantal praktische methoden om startmenu-configuraties te beheren, exporteren en implementeren, inclusief enkele slimme, onofficiële trucjes. Dus als je je ooit hebt geërgerd aan het feit dat je vastgezette pictogrammen of de lay-out steeds veranderen, of als je een standaardomgeving wilt instellen, kunnen deze tips je een hoop frustratie besparen.
Hoe u de lay-out van het Startmenu en de taakbalk in Windows 10 en Windows 11 kunt herstellen of standaardiseren.
Exporteer en importeer de lay-out van het Windows Startmenu met PowerShell.
Dit is eigenlijk de klassieke aanpak. Je configureert het startmenu precies zoals het hoort op één computer en exporteert vervolgens de lay-out zodat je deze elders kunt importeren. Handig als je consistente vastgezette apps en groepen wilt op meerdere pc’s.
- Pas op uw referentiecomputer het startmenu aan: pin uw favoriete apps vast, verwijder ongewenste pictogrammen en groepeer items naar behoefte.
- Exporteer de lay-out naar een JSON-bestand (of XML als je Windows 10 gebruikt).Open hiervoor PowerShell als beheerder en voer het volgende commando uit:
Export-StartLayout -Path $Env:USERPROFILE\Documents\myStartLayout.json - Voor Windows 10 is de oude XML-methode nog steeds geldig. Gebruik:
Export-StartLayout –Path c:\ps\StartLayoutW10.xml*Opmerking: in sommige configuraties moet u mogelijk eerst de map `c:\ps` aanmaken.*
Als je deze lay-outs wilt implementeren, hoef je alleen maar het XML- of JSON-bestand naar de doelmachine te kopiëren en het vervolgens te importeren:
- Voer in Windows 10 het volgende commando uit:
Import-StartLayout –LayoutPath c:\ps\StartLayoutW10.xml - In Windows 11 wordt de cmdlet ‘importeren’ niet meer ondersteund, wat nogal frustrerend is. Microsoft raadt in plaats daarvan aan om Intune of Groepsbeleid te gebruiken om een JSON-indeling toe te wijzen. De indeling wordt niet standaard toegepast op bestaande profielen, alleen op nieuwe.
%LocalAppData%\Packages\Microsoft. Windows. StartMenuExperienceHost_cw5n1h2txyewy\LocalState\. Bestanden zoals `start2.bin` (vanaf Windows 11 22H2) of `start.bin` (eerdere builds) bevatten de indelingsgegevens. Je kunt deze bestanden van het ene gebruikersprofiel naar het andere kopiëren, maar wees voorzichtig, het is een beetje een workaround en het kan na updates niet meer werken.
Methode 2: Kopieer de configuratiebestanden van het Startmenu.
Sommige mensen hebben succes gehad door het bestand start2.bin of start.bin handmatig te kopiëren van een werkend profiel naar een nieuw gebruikers- of standaardprofiel. Op Windows 11 bevindt dit bestand zich vaak in de LocalStatemap. Door dit bestand te kopiëren en vervolgens het StartMenuExperienceHost-proces opnieuw te starten (via taskkill /F /IM StartMenuExperienceHost.exe) kan de nieuwe lay-out soms worden afgedwongen.
Let op: dit wordt niet officieel ondersteund en kan soms problemen opleveren. Je plakt in principe een binair bestand – zonder bewerkingsmogelijkheid of voorbeeldweergave – dus als het niet meteen werkt, probeer dan je computer opnieuw op te starten of uit te loggen en weer in te loggen. Soms werkt het wel op de ene computer, maar niet op de andere, dus de resultaten kunnen variëren.
Implementeren met behulp van groepsbeleid in bedrijfsomgevingen
Als u verantwoordelijk bent voor een domein en een vast startmenu of vastgezette apps wilt afdwingen, dan is GPO de juiste oplossing. Kopieer uw JSON- of XML-lay-outbestanden naar de NETLOGON -share op uw domeincontroller en configureer vervolgens Groepsbeleid om gebruikersprofielen of computers naar deze lay-outs te laten verwijzen.
- Ga naar Group Policy Management Console (GPMC.msc).
- Maak of bewerk een groepsbeleidsobject (GPO) dat van toepassing is op de gewenste organisatie-eenheid (OU) of beveiligingsgroep.
- Schakel voor Windows 11 het beleid Start-pincodes configureren in en stel het UNC-pad naar uw JSON-bestand in \\domain\netlogon\layout.json in.
- Voor Windows 10 gebruikt u het beleid Start Layout en verwijst u naar de locatie van uw XML-layoutbestand.
Op deze manier wordt de startindeling — vastgezette apps, volgorde, groepen — automatisch toegepast tijdens het inloggen. Houd er wel rekening mee dat gebruikers geen wijzigingen kunnen aanbrengen, tenzij u dit via de voorkeuren toestaat. Sommige instellingen vereisen mogelijk aanpassingen in de voorkeuren voor meer flexibiliteit.
De startlay-out vergrendelen of gedeeltelijk vergrendelen
Als je wilt dat gebruikers een vaste set tegels zien, maar ze deze nog wel kunnen aanpassen, kun je het XML-layoutbestand wijzigen om de wijzigingen te beperken. Dit opent een bewerkingsmodus: zoek de <DefaultLayoutOverride>tag en voeg de volgende regel toe of wijzig deze in: <DefaultLayoutOverride LayoutCustomizationRestrictionType="OnlySpecifiedGroups">
Dit vergrendelt bepaalde groepen, zodat gebruikers die tegels niet kunnen verwijderen of verplaatsen, maar andere gebieden blijven bewerkbaar. Je moet de XML handmatig bewerken, wat omslachtig kan zijn, maar je wel controle geeft.
Taken vastmaken aan de taakbalk met behulp van XML
Om een vaste set taakbalkpictogrammen te krijgen, maakt u een XML-bestand (genaamd TaskbarLayoutModification.xml) aan volgens de sjablonen van Microsoft. Deze XML beschrijft welke apps voor alle gebruikers vast in de taakbalk worden weergegeven, wat handig kan zijn als u een gestandaardiseerde afbeelding of profiel wilt instellen.
Plaats dit bestand in de juiste map (bijvoorbeeld C:\Users\Default\AppData\Local\Microsoft\Windows\Shell\) zodat nieuwe profielen het overnemen. Of implementeer het via GPO met behulp van de sectie Startindeling.
Veel Microsoft-documentatie bevat voorbeeld-XML-bestanden. Download deze via de links in hun documentatie, pas ze aan voor uw apps en publiceer ze vervolgens. Zorg ervoor dat Lay-out opnieuw toepassen bij elke aanmelding is ingeschakeld als u wilt dat de vastgezette pictogrammen vast blijven staan, ongeacht wijzigingen van de gebruiker.
Eerlijk gezegd bestaat er geen perfecte manier, en Windows verandert voortdurend hoe het met bestandsindelingen omgaat. Soms werkt het kopiëren van bestanden, andere keren worden ze genegeerd. Proberen en fouten maken helpt vaak, maar deze strategieën brengen je doorgaans dichter bij een consistente omgeving.
Samenvatting
- Exporteer startmenu-indelingen met PowerShell (JSON voor Windows 11, XML voor Windows 10).
- Kopieer configuratiebestanden rechtstreeks tussen profielen voor snelle oplossingen (niet super betrouwbaar).
- Implementeer instellingen via Groepsbeleid in bedrijfsomgevingen.
- Bewerk XML-bestanden voor gedeeltelijke vergrendeling – als je het geen probleem vindt om met configuratiebestanden te rommelen.
- Maak en implementeer vastgezette taakbalkindelingen met XML-bestanden voor consistentie op alle machines.
Samenvatting
Het beheren van startmenu’s en taakbalken op meerdere Windows-computers is niet bepaald een fluitje van een cent, maar deze opties bieden wel enige controle, in ieder geval in zakelijke omgevingen. Soms is het gewoon een kwestie van bestanden kopiëren en hopen dat het systeem goed werkt – afhankelijk van de Windows-versie. Verwacht wat experimenteren, vooral met Windows 11, waar het iets ingewikkelder is geworden om de lay-out direct aan te passen. Maar gelukkig zijn er nu manieren om te automatiseren of te standaardiseren – en dat is uiteindelijk waar het om gaat, toch? Succes ermee, en hopelijk bespaart dit je wat frustratie.